### Key Ceremony Checklist — Item 7: Escrow verification (Resetgate revamp)

Before sealing the ceremony record for the revamped password reset flow, verify that the escrowed signing key for reset-token issuance can actually be restored. Two witnesses must observe the restore on the air-gapped workstation. Open the escrow bundle with the ceremony tool, confirm the fingerprint matches the ledger entry, and enter the escrow passphrase recorded below.

unlock words, bawef-kahap: sorax-sorir-quenys-aldok

Hi all — quick recap of yesterday's cut-over for the Tidewell retention sweeper. The old nightly cron is gone; sweeps now run continuously with per-tenant windows, so plugins that assumed a midnight pass should move to the deletion hooks instead. Nothing broke overnight, happily. For anyone wiring up against the new service, these are the settings it's running with.

service settings:
ralael:
  pin: 7453
  tenant: zorath
  seal: seal_087806e4
  metrics_host: metrics.ralael.paliqworks.example
  standby_team: fraath
  escalation: praok-istiel
  nonce: 10e083

Hi Tomas, welcome to the on-call rotation. The Fuelscope fleet fuel-usage report runs nightly at 02:00 and emails ops by 06:00. If it's late, check the Haulmetric ingest queue first — that's the usual culprit. Restart steps and escalation order are documented, along with known sensor quirks, on the runbook page linked below.

runbook for yafop-kafof: https://confluence.tolvaqsys.internal/browse/browse/display/pages/2994

## Pagination limits

The public Driftmark API paginates everything with opaque cursors — no offsets, don't add them, we tried and it ended badly. Page-size caps exist to keep the read replicas happy, and the cursor TTL is short on purpose so stale bookmarks fail fast. Current values, which you should change only with a load test, are below.

tuning table, bagug-yahop:
QUOTAS = {
    "druwyn": 2,
    "ralael": 10,
}